Australian Mycology: Fungi and Ecosystems
Australian mycology, this fascinating area of study, explores Australia's incredible fungal diversity and its crucial role in local ecosystems. From vast outback to temperate regions, fungi are key decomposers, nutrient cyclers, and symbiotic partners. Its intricate relationships with plants, animals, and the profoundly influence vegetation health and resilience. Growing research focuses on identifying new fungal species, understanding its ecological functions, and investigating their potential for applications in biotechnology. Specifically, many Australian fungi form mycorrhizal associations, aiding plant growth and playing a pivotal role in forest regeneration.
